摘要
表面活性剂可以影响污泥形态,消毒剂与抗生素抗性基因(ARGs)有关。因此,活性污泥和ARGs对长期暴露于季铵化合物(QACs)的反应需要进一步研究,这是一种流行的表面活性剂和消毒剂。在这里,三个序批式反应器中加入5 mg/L最常检测到的QACs(十二烷基三甲基氯化铵(ATMAC C12)、十二烷基苄基二甲基氯化铵)(BAC C12)和二十二烷基二甲基氯化胺(DADMAC C12))180 d。对脱氮的长期抑制作用排名为:DADMAC C11>BAC C12>ATMAC C12。此外,在DADMAC C12系统中,由于α-螺旋/(β-片+随机线圈)的增加,出现了明显的颗粒污泥。此外,当反硝化系统急性遇到QACs时,细胞内ARG增加,但在长期暴露于QACs的系统中减少。尽管ATMAC C12系统中的复制和修复代谢更高,但ATMACC12显著促进了细胞外ARGs的增殖。值得注意的是,在污泥颗粒化过程中,细胞外ARGs在污泥中的传播风险显著增加,并且在DADMAC C12系统中,污泥和水中的细胞内sul2基因都随着颗粒直径的增加而增加。QACs的普遍使用可能会增强污水处理厂细菌的抗生素耐药性,值得更多关注。
Abstract
Surfactants could influence sludge morphology and disinfectants were linked to antibiotic resistance genes (ARGs). Thus, the response of activated sludge and ARGs to long-term quaternary ammonium compounds (QACs) exposure required further investigation, which is a popular surfactant and disinfectant. Here, three sequencing batch reactors were fed with 5 mg/L most frequently detected QACs (dodecyl trimethyl ammonium chloride (ATMAC C12), dodecyl benzyl dimethyl ammonium chloride (BAC C12) and didodecyl dimethyl ammonium chloride (DADMAC C12)) for 180 d. The long-term inhibitory effect on denitrification ranked: DADMAC C12 > BAC C12 > ATMAC C12. Besides, obvious granular sludge promoted by the increase of α-Helix/(β-Sheet + Random coil) appeared in DADMAC C12 system. Moreover, intracellular ARGs increased when denitrification systems encountered QACs acutely but decreased in systems chronically exposed to QACs. Although replication and repair metabolism in ATMAC C12 system was higher, ATMAC C12 significantly promoted proliferation of extracellular ARGs. It was noteworthy that the propagation risk of extracellular ARGs in sludge increased significantly during sludge granulation process, and intracellular sul2 genes in sludge and water both increased with the granular diameter in DADMAC C12 system. The universal utilization of QACs may enhance antibiotic resistance of bacteria in wastewater treatment plants, deserving more attention.
